Winky is a good house-elf." -- Winky at the Quidditch World Cup before she was sacked by Mr. Crouch ( GF8) Winky, a female house-elf who until recently worked for the Crouch family, has enormous brown eyes and a nose like a tomato ( GF8 ). Her mother and grandmother were also Crouch family house-elves ( GF9 , GF21 ).

Winky feels disgraced, however, and the other Hogwarts House-elves have distanced themselves from Dobby: they feel that it is demeaning for an Elf to accept payment. And while Dobby is happy, Winky is miserable, sobbing that her master, Mr. Crouch , is a good wizard and worries over how he is getting along without her.

Winky is a house-elf. She has a very high, quivering squeak of a voice, and wears a tea-towel draped like a toga. She is a very traditional house-elf, and believes being set free is a huge dishonour. Winky Harry met Winky during the Quidditch World Cup when he mistook her for Dobby. She was a sweet house-elf, but struggled with the idea of freedom, telling Harry that Dobby's freedom was going to his head: 'House-elves is not supposed to have fun, Harry Potter,' said Winky firmly, from behind her hands. ' House-elves does what they is told .'

As the dedicated house-elf she is, Winky professes undying loyalty to Bartemius Crouch, and, as we find out later, to his son, Barty Crouch Jr. This loyalty long outlasts her tenure with that family. A house-elf (sometimes also referred to as just elf) was a magical being which was immensely devoted and loyal to the one designated as their master. House-elves served wizards and witches and were usually found under the employment of old wizarding families taking residence in elaborate establishments, like mansions, and must do everything that their masters commanded unless they were freed.

At the beginning of the novel, Winky is Mr. Crouch's house-elf. She takes her job seriously and lectures Harry on the proper way for a house-elf to behave--a house-elf, in her opinion, does as they're told and keeps their master's secrets. Because of this, she looks down on Dobby, a free elf who wants to be paid.
